In 2005, 11,346 persons were killed by firearm violence and 477,040 persons were victims of a crime committed with a firearm.

Most murders in the United States are committed with firearms, especially handguns.

Yearly, firearms are used in 68 percent of murders, 42 percent of robbery offenses and 22 percent of aggravated assaults nationwide.

We, the undersigned, call on congress to restrict and or make difficult both the manufacturing and purchase of handguns, semi-automatic pistols, revolvers, long guns, shot guns, and rifles by limiting the quantity of firearms made yearly and restricting purchases by adding requirements of age, criminal records, education achievements, and anything more congress sees appropriate.
